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u is preparing to fire his Defense Minister Yoav Gallant after the latter publicly called for an end to the judicial reform campaign.

Israeli press reports say Netanyahu is considering replacing Galant by hiring Agriculture Minister Avi Dichter, a former Shin Bet chief who also reportedly supported a suspension of the reform campaign but promised on Sunday to vote for it.

According to Hebrew media reports, Netanyahu is considering either firing Galant or putting him under threat of expulsion from the government if he does not vote for judicial reform in the Knesset.

It comes after Galant’s televised appearance on Saturday, in which he called for an immediate and temporary halt to the government’s controversial far-right plan to reform the judiciary, marking the first public opposition within Netanyahu’s government coalition as popular protests continue. in the rejection of the amendment, which, according to opponents, would completely control the judiciary.
